Australian Pacific Coal Limited has announced the appointment of Mr Andrew Roach as the company's Chief Financial Officer and Company Secretary.
Mr John Robinson said:
'I congratulate Mr Roach on his appointment. I look forward to working closely with Andrew on the next stage of the company's development following the recent settlement of its acquisition of the Dartbrook Mine in the Hunter Valley. Andrew, a highly qualified and experienced chartered accountant, has a wealth of experience in the resource and financial service sectors. He previously served as the Chief Financial Officer for the ASX-listed Stanmore Coal Limited where he played a key role in the financing of its Isaac Plains Coal Mine through to recommencement of its operations.'
The company has expressed its gratitude and appreciation to Mr Kevin Mischewski for his assistance and dedicated service to the company throughout its transition from coal explorer to coal miner. Mr Mischewski will provide invaluable assistance to AQC in the handover of his responsibilities to Mr Roach. The company wishes Kevin well in his future endeavours.
